Best Goal - Messi's goal against Iran, though Villa's against Australia might be up there for sheer cheek.
Worst missed goal - Probably Busquets' missed "tap in" against Chile.
Most sentimental goal - Cahill's thumper against Netherlands, simply because this is the end for most of that squads's international careers so to go out on that note is great.
Funniest goal - Not sure if it is funny or sad but Akinfeev's fumble against Korea Republic might be a contender.
Best use of new technology - No, not the goal line cameras but the soluble white foam - a wonderful antidote to the creeping free kick (both kicker and wall) phenomena. I was just watching some 1990 replays and it was so common an issue that no-one even bothered to pretend after a while.
Outstanding player - There are number in close running but I think it has to be Messi for his wonderful consistency. There are others who show the occasional flash of even greater brilliance but is just that - occasional.
Most disappointing player - Wayne Rooney again - he was my pick in 2010 too! Sadly, Christiano Ronaldo comes a close second. Suarez for sheer stupidity, of course, but he actually played well until he decided to do his own Hannibal Lecter impression.
Dullest game - not really a game but that Opening Ceremony was so bad it both sucked and blew simultaneously.
Most surprising - For me it had to be the Spain vs Netherlands game. To watch the World Cup holders just torn apart in what I thought would have been a tight close game was definitely a sight to see. The Costa Rica vs Italy game would have been a bigger surprise if it were not for that fact that Costa Rica had already beaten Uruguay who were playing much better than Italy.
Flattest team - Interesting because last time it was between Italy and France - this time it is Italy (again) and Spain but near impossible to pick. I am inclined to Spain since they were the reigning World Cup holders and also because they were eliminated after the second group game. At least Italy were still in the mix until that last game.
Punching above their weight - This has to be Costa Rica who not only finished unbeaten at the top of their group but beat two previous World Cup holders and drew with a third.
